General strikes in Ramallah, Jerusalem, Gaza

General strikes have been held across various Palestinian cities in solidarity with Jenin following Israel's offensive.

In Jerusalem’s Old City, shops were closed and streets were empty in response to the Israeli operation which has killed at least ten people. The West Bank city of Ramallah also protested, with all shops closing down.

Images shared online showed widespread strikes taking place in Hebron, where people closed businesses and condemned Israel's assault. 

In Nablus, thousands of Palestinians marched in the streets, chanting for those killed in Jenin.

Shops were also shuttered in the beseiged Gaza enclave, where protesters gathered at the border with Israel and burned tyres.
